Schizophrenia is a maze

Meaning: Schizophrenia involves complex, confusing thoughts.

Example: Navigating daily life with schizophrenia is a maze with many twists.

Schizophrenia is a shattered mirror

Meaning: Schizophrenia distorts perception and reality.

Example: His view of the world was a shattered mirror due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a storm

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es turmoil in the mind.

Example: Her thoughts were a storm, chaotic and uncontrollable.

Schizophrenia is a shadow

Meaning: Schizophrenia constantly lurks in the background.

Example: Schizophrenia cast a shadow over his every action.

Schizophrenia is a rollercoaster

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es emotional highs and lows.

Example: Life with schizophrenia is an emotional rollercoaster.

Schizophrenia is a puzzle

Meaning: Schizophrenia is difficult to understand and piece together.

Example: Understanding schizophrenia is a complex puzzle.

Schizophrenia is a thief

Meaning: Schizophrenia steals clarity and peace of mind.

Example: Schizophrenia is a thief, robbing her of clear thoughts.

Schizophrenia is a labyrinth

Meaning: Schizophrenia involves a confusing, intricate path.

Example: Navigating her schizophrenia felt like a labyrinth with no clear exit.

Schizophrenia is a battlefield

Meaning: Schizophrenia is a constant internal struggle.

Example: His mind was a battlefield, constantly fighting sch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a fog

Meaning: Schizophrenia clouds perception and judgment.

Example: Her mind was in a fog due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a prison

Meaning: Schizophrenia traps the individual mentally.

Example: He felt trapped in the prison of sch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a double-edged sword

Meaning: Schizophrenia has both harmful and enlightening aspects.

Example: Schizophrenia is a double-edged sword, bringing insight but also pain.

Schizophrenia is a monster

Meaning: Schizophrenia can be terrifying and uncontrollable.

Example: She battled the monster of schizophrenia daily.

Schizophrenia is a kaleidoscope

Meaning: Schizophrenia changes perceptions constantly.

Example: His reality was a kaleidoscope due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a broken record

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es repetitive, disturbing thoughts.

Example: His mind played like a broken record, repeating fears.

Schizophrenia is a chameleon

Meaning: Schizophrenia changes and adapts unpredictably.

Example: Her symptoms of schizophrenia were as unpredictable as a chameleon.

Schizophrenia is a tightrope

Meaning: Schizophrenia requires careful balance to manage.

Example: Living with schizophrenia felt like walking a tightrope.

Schizophrenia is a wildfire

Meaning: Schizophrenia can spread rapidly and uncontrollably.

Example: His thoughts spread like a wildfire due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is an iceberg

Meaning: Most of schizophrenia’s effects are hidden beneath the surface.

Example: The visible symptoms of schizophrenia were just the tip of the iceberg.

Schizophrenia is a phantom

Meaning: Schizophrenia haunts and eludes understanding.

Example: Schizophrenia was a phantom, always present but hard to grasp.

Schizophrenia is a hurricane

Meaning: Schizophrenia brings mental and emotional destruction.

Example: His mind was a hurricane, turbulent and destructive.

Schizophrenia is a mirage

Meaning: Schizophrenia creates false perceptions.

Example: Reality was a mirage, distorted by sch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a mosaic

Meaning: Schizophrenia pieces together fragmented thoughts.

Example: His thoughts were a mosaic, colorful yet disjointed.

Schizophrenia is a minefield

Meaning: Schizophrenia involves navigating potential dangers.

Example: Managing schizophrenia was like crossing a minefield.

Schizophrenia is a black hole

Meaning: Schizophrenia absorbs all energy and hope.

Example: Schizophrenia was a black hole, draining his spirit.

Schizophrenia is a ghost

Meaning: Schizophrenia is an invisible, haunting presence.

Example: He felt pursued by the ghost of sch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a labyrinth

Meaning: Schizophrenia involves a complex and confusing mental journey.

Example: Her mind was a labyrinth of schizophrenic thoughts.

Schizophrenia is a sinking ship

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es a feeling of inevitable decline.

Example: Schizophrenia made him feel like he was on a sinking ship.

Schizophrenia is a dragon

Meaning: Schizophrenia is a powerful and frightening adversary.

Example: Battling schizophrenia was like fighting a dragon.

Schizophrenia is a spiral

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es a downward mental and emotional trajectory.

Example: His thoughts spiraled out of control due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a veil

Meaning: Schizophrenia obscures clear perception.

Example: A veil of schizophrenia blurred his view of reality.

Schizophrenia is a ticking time bomb

Meaning: Schizophrenia can erupt unpredictably.

Example: His mind felt like a ticking time bomb due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a riddle

Meaning: Schizophrenia is perplexing and hard to solve.

Example: Understanding schizophrenia is a difficult riddle.

Schizophrenia is a double-edged sword

Meaning: Schizophrenia brings both insight and suffering.

Example: The insights from schizophrenia were a double-edged sword.

Schizophrenia is a tangled web

Meaning: Schizophrenia creates a confusing network of thoughts.

Example: Her mind was a tangled web of schizophrenic ideas.

Schizophrenia is a vortex

Meaning: Schizophrenia pulls one into a mental whirlpool.

Example: He was drawn into a vortex of schizophrenic thoughts.

Schizophrenia is a mirage

Meaning: Schizophrenia creates illusions and false realities.

Example: His perceptions were a mirage due to schizophrenia.

Schizophrenia is a sinking ship

Meaning: Schizophrenia feels like inevitable mental decline.

Example: Managing his schizophrenia felt like being on a sinking ship.

Schizophrenia is a whirlwind

Meaning: Schizophrenia causes rapid and chaotic thoughts.

Example: Her mind was a whirlwind of schizophrenic ideas.

Schizophrenia is a prison

Meaning: Schizophrenia confines and restricts mental freedom.

Example: He felt imprisoned by his schizophrenia.
